summ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--dev-python/pyelftools/ChangeLog3
-rw-r--r--dev-python/pyelftools/Manifest24
-rw-r--r--dev-python/pyelftools/metadata.xml9
-rw-r--r--dev-python/pyelftools/pyelftools-0.20.ebuild26
4 files changed, 62 insertions, 0 deletions
diff --git a/dev-python/pyelftools/ChangeLog b/dev-python/pyelftools/ChangeLog
new file mode 100644
index 000000000000..548d8019426b
--- /dev/null
+++ b/dev-python/pyelftools/ChangeLog
@@ -0,0 +1,3 @@
+# ChangeLog for dev-python/pyelftools
+#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/dev-python/pyelftools/ChangeLog,v 1.1 2012/11/01 05:44:11 vapier Exp $
diff --git a/dev-python/pyelftools/Manifest b/dev-python/pyelftools/Manifest
new file mode 100644
index 000000000000..e66e385c512c
--- /dev/null
+++ b/dev-python/pyelftools/Manifest
@@ -0,0 +1,24 @@
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A256
+
+DIST pyelftools-0.20.tar.gz 278640 SHA256 d02e40a841a8cc38d78cdea8e497f601969e7270ebe00c7e671a3ce73f1cdf45 SHA512 41ca795c0dc84afb4bc6d58ccafc19690bc76ad0aeeb72d3d4edb8a4647ffccfd0b904ceb406f4db8d360f5d701c5f2c5a85ea0a0c6e507de28560dab9837071 WHIRLPOOL 8667f67080530222953e2fb485e418a52c61a49b5e4a0c74e957d7b61844b462b8e2976cc06d773a2ee86826c4c33574b71e82b617c7c274240dc199cc5db7fa
+EBUILD pyelftools-0.20.ebuild 715 SHA256 effe5f07fb720ecb8c3ddcc6ce9f737d83ebda2dc8c257948db656d7c0dad543 SHA512 64f6d1663161c002fab1a1b5cb4bd673957f1c22f0697fe06c0bd03be96f3a9592f13efe8ccfcb0aa83c7ddfc5a8c5a796f52e0f4a0a237b734006d5319e14a2 WHIRLPOOL bb3fcbc6e798a16a9f824a6a10b0d87db99f0a11a5a9050d0b39771ac33ebd1d203c0c56e9261f5e0b06a73b5641c810cf74206d7d2570f78f4ca2b2dc233311
+MISC ChangeLog 214 SHA256 01f0e81f19558ca1f7b209a41ff39d4d6486f3f824f0ff24dcce5342759ee61d SHA512 b39c479753dca2423a0b226f3cd489856be6c518d08e3e66f84d383dd3870476f57a64f4f44f9e230d8f77bbf1d4d36c302384e99bca688b55b84ef231fbfdbb WHIRLPOOL bccbe3d3d3f1e94bbff4bd4bab39bc73373baa24eba45f00da75ea1b56d314e5a93817afb63caededf749798cd02e5252fafe54acc8cd0b2265789860cd5a5e8
+MISC metadata.xml 293 SHA256 b301f23c0997794de6a8a6c54c6afcd268f8837f886d56ccf3e6f22a542da52f SHA512 0e43ae1f5ed9ebbcc434950e6264964b9e01e181b95d6c72f4b5ecfccd65093fc4f774e4f8d9267bb423622309fc88560a7ede22bb514a4b7de404000fa49d2a WHIRLPOOL fca6f65b4a6ccfeab06ff53eaab067d45fd3f35b35a7f8ffbfb5f9993b2d461c3fc6886c502a8307d9f2100860f86a7b7e968c3eb85167e8ea45c1f53a07e880
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0.19 (GNU/Linux)
+
+iQIcBAEBCAAGBQJQkgwwAAoJELEHsLL7fEFWWusP/3gkDRARV9ryY0SF7MlV/nCZ
+UYoJ9MjRjhB49wvgU9ig4NCuWzgS+FZMlxVVornCWEg+osxj5VwSRgF2uzxZz8sQ
+j2RSAbG5o78jBHZSvlLsCk/+hRXbuVF2103KiQ8ooOz9uIW026hcQGGWHVA0UMx0
+x/MuhqmkrxMlityEYfrcznRHBXrWGW7w2Zi48ySAL67nN76ky7l7W7P6l7pcmbo1
+zaWHcxeMjQ/ZeHOb6x9KQrrJ5L64ihee27hF9mcNCmjljtDEVvo0prOGBFBjDFQj
+jPpLErzDbxUhaqgAWYee3/jrZ+8jfZJiO5t3j5Qbw1W3f2aCEaVVlR4yKQTk2xvu
+XNjRKN5bI006f5KFnjj/BXm5GvrQ/w1594KZnyM8AOGv56uXlkmO7JB+lJDQF9zL
+m7TL6Fsps6Af9W91eeSCvqz+rn8Oksr97DRVVs9x2GA3RC3OGkwSaLVJpQhwsJv0
+NkpnkVjILWUy4oN5mmXP31vNfIOZjmsYiMM7D3ngEzWgdUYsUID/CrbRv7I/+gua
+NfhmhqmPxumhNjzu3o4fmXndNI0HCyb19vp6V+/afYkEZsgfSyJhJ/Ll41c85dvo
+qaqR1W8+Oih56K91ayAWP4VGHJWorCEhpr+yaxioESWuaOtImG8PawDtlcVIUSI4
+NsVjUUqa7/JhrXmYSj20
+=d6hJ
+-----END PGP SIGNATURE-----
diff --git a/dev-python/pyelftools/metadata.xml b/dev-python/pyelftools/metadata.xml
new file mode 100644
index 000000000000..2fa32ac12edd
--- /dev/null
+++ b/dev-python/pyelftools/metadata.xml
@@ -0,0 +1,9 @@
+<?xml version="1.0" encoding="UTF-8"?>
+<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d">
+<pkgmetadata>
+ <herd>python</herd>
+ <upstream>
+ <remote-id type="pypi">pyelftools</remote-id>
+ <remote-id type="bitbucket">eliben/pyelftools</remote-id>
+ </upstream>
+</pkgmetadata>
diff --git a/dev-python/pyelftools/pyelftools-0.20.ebuild b/dev-python/pyelftools/pyelftools-0.20.ebuild
new file mode 100644
index 000000000000..1af85a08a4cc
--- /dev/null
+++ b/dev-python/pyelftools/pyelftools-0.20.ebuild
@@ -0,0 +1,26 @@
+# Copyright 1999-2012 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-python/pyelftools/pyelftools-0.20.ebuild,v 1.1 2012/11/01 05:44:11 vapier Exp $
+
+EAPI="4"
+
+SUPPORT_PYTHON_ABIS="1"
+
+inherit distutils
+
+DESCRIPTION="pure-Python library for parsing and analyzing ELF files and DWARF debugging information"
+HOMEPAGE="http://pypi.python.org/pypi/pyelftools https://bitbucket.org/eliben/pyelftools"
+SRC_URI="mirror://pypi/${PN:0:1}/${PN}/${P}.tar.gz"
+
+LICENSE="public-domain"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+IUSE=""
+
+src_test() {
+ local t
+ # readelf_tests fails
+ for t in all_unittests examples_test ; do
+ ./test/run_${t}.py || die
+ done
+}